QtPdCom  1.4.1
Classes | Public Member Functions | Private Attributes | Friends | List of all members
QtPdCom::PdVariable::Impl Class Reference
Collaboration diagram for QtPdCom::PdVariable::Impl:
Collaboration graph
[legend]

Classes

class  Subscription
 

Public Member Functions

 Impl (PdVariable *parent)
 

Private Attributes

PdVariableparent
 
PdConnection pd_connection_
 
QMetaObject::Connection process_disconnected
 
QMetaObject::Connection process_error
 
std::chrono::nanoseconds mTime
 Modification Time. More...
 
bool pollOnce
 
bool polledOnce
 
bool dataPresent
 process values are valid. More...
 
std::unique_ptr< Subscriptionsubscription
 

Friends

class PdVariable
 

Constructor & Destructor Documentation

◆ Impl()

QtPdCom::PdVariable::Impl::Impl ( PdVariable parent)
inline

Friends And Related Function Documentation

◆ PdVariable

friend class PdVariable
friend

Member Data Documentation

◆ dataPresent

bool QtPdCom::PdVariable::Impl::dataPresent
private

◆ mTime

std::chrono::nanoseconds QtPdCom::PdVariable::Impl::mTime
private

Modification Time.

Referenced by QtPdCom::PdVariable::Impl::Subscription::newValues().

◆ parent

PdVariable* QtPdCom::PdVariable::Impl::parent
private

◆ pd_connection_

PdConnection QtPdCom::PdVariable::Impl::pd_connection_
private

◆ polledOnce

bool QtPdCom::PdVariable::Impl::polledOnce
private

◆ pollOnce

bool QtPdCom::PdVariable::Impl::pollOnce
private

◆ process_disconnected

QMetaObject::Connection QtPdCom::PdVariable::Impl::process_disconnected
private

◆ process_error

QMetaObject::Connection QtPdCom::PdVariable::Impl::process_error
private

◆ subscription

std::unique_ptr<Subscription> QtPdCom::PdVariable::Impl::subscription
private

The documentation for this class was generated from the following file: